U N I V E R S I T Y O F T E X A S A T E L P A S O Top challenges: Lecture • Improve initial background of students: Students did not take high school physics • Add more value to lecture: Make students study before coming to class • Increase attendance: Is attendance needed? Can WebCT replace in-person attendance? Use daily quizzes? Clickers? U N I V E R S I T Y O F T E X A S A T E L P A S O Top challenges: Workshop • Improve background of Peer Leaders Reduce physics misconceptions • Improve preparation of PLs Better pedagogy Better workshop structure • Increase retention of PLs as PLs Some last one or two semesters only U N I V E R S I T Y O F T E X A S A T E L P A S O 2+2 Program • Quantify effectiveness of 2+2 method • Guarantee future continuation of program • What metrics to use? Sell idea to future faculty to implement program. Convince administrators to support PLs after funding ends.
